Parks & Recreation

Koko Head District Park and the Hanauma Bay area are two of East Honolulu’s most recognizable outdoor assets, offering land-based recreation, dramatic coastal scenery and access to marine environments. Neighborhood parks add everyday green space closer to homes. The result is an unusually strong recreation setting shaped by volcanic terrain, shoreline access and well-used public parks.

Shopping & Dining

Koko Marina Center brings waterfront restaurants, services and retail to Hawaii Kai, while Hawaii Kai Towne Center provides another major shopping and dining destination nearby. Together they give East Honolulu residents a strong local commercial base, combining routine errands with marina-oriented dining and leisure in a part of Oahu where waterfront settings are part of everyday life.

Education & Schools

Hawaii Department of Education schools in the Kaiser complex serve East Honolulu’s public K-12 students. College choices are reached through institutions elsewhere in Honolulu and on Oahu. Families have a defined public-school system locally, while older students can access a much broader higher-education network within the same island and metropolitan area.

East Honolulu, HI at a Glance

  • Population50,922 (2020 Census)
  • County / CountiesHonolulu County
  • County Seat(s)Honolulu
  • Area Codes808
  • Major HighwaysKalanianaole Highway; H-1 regional access
  • Primary AirportDaniel K. Inouye International Airport (HNL)
  • Public TransitTheBus
  • Public School District(s)Hawaii Department of Education
